Detailed Itinerary for Mount Bisoke Hike and Primate Experiences
A typical Mount Bisoke Hike – Volcanoes Crater Lake Rwanda Safari begins with an early morning briefing at the Kinigi park headquarters where rangers explain the trail conditions. The trek takes approximately six hours, leading you through bamboo forests and hypericum woodlands until you reach the stunning crater lake at the summit. For those interested in Primate Experiences Rwanda, we often recommend adding a day for Golden Monkey tracking to see the playful Sykes’ monkeys. The Ultimate Rwanda Safari Guide: FAQs
| Question | Answer |
| How difficult is the Mount Bisoke Hike? | It is considered a challenging trek due to steep inclines and high altitude reaching 3,711m. |
| What should I pack? | Waterproof gear, hiking boots, long trousers, and garden gloves for gripping branches. |
| Do I need a guide? | Yes, a park ranger is mandatory and included in your permit fee. |
| Can I see gorillas during the hike? | It is possible to cross paths with them, but you are not allowed to stop and trek them without a specific gorilla permit. |
| What is the cost? | The hiking permit is generally $75 for international visitors, excluding transport. |
